Essential Visitor Information
Candytopia is located at 2627 Medford St, Los Angeles, CA. This location in the city makes it easily accessible for both locals and tourists. For those using public transportation, several Los Angeles bus routes and the Metro Gold Line provide convenient access to the area. For those driving, there is ample parking available nearby.
When planning your visit to the museum, it’s essential to consider ticket prices and availability. Candytopia offers tickets online, which is highly recommended as they can sell out quickly, especially during peak times. Ticket prices are $30 for adults and $23 for children aged 4-12, with free admission for children under 3. It’s best to check the Candytopia website for any special promotions or events that might coincide with your visit.
Operating hours for Candytopia are generally from 10:00 AM to 8:30 PM from Thursday to Sunday. To make the most of your visit, consider arriving early to avoid crowds and maximize your time exploring the exhibits. Candytopia is also committed to accessibility, offering amenities and services to ensure that all guests, including those with disabilities, can enjoy their visit comfortably.
Discovering the World of Illusions: A Perfect Complement to Candytopia
Just when you think your adventure in Los Angeles couldn’t get any sweeter, the World of Illusions offers a perfect complement to your Candytopia experience. This fascinating attraction is located nearby and features four captivating exhibits that add a different kind of magic to your day. The Museum of Illusions, with its mesmerizing 3D illusions and wall paintings, provides a visually stunning experience that will leave you questioning reality.
The Upside Down House is another must-see exhibit, consisting of seven rooms that are designed to make you feel like you’ve stepped into an inverted world. It’s a playful and disorienting experience that is sure to delight visitors of all ages. For those looking for a different perspective, the Giant’s House offers an opportunity to feel tiny amidst oversized everyday objects. It’s a whimsical journey that complements the candy-coated fun of Candytopia perfectly.
For a more hands-on experience, the Smash It! exhibit allows visitors to release their frustrations in a fun and therapeutic way. Write your worries on a plate and smash them against the wall, creating a satisfying crash that adds a unique twist to your day.
